foidest Mexican Veteran In the CountyMoses St. Clair, south Rogers street, has the unique distinction of being the only Mexican war veteran in the couii' ty of Monroe. At the age of twelve Mr. St. Clair enlisted as a member of the I'ifth Indiana Infantry and after serving a year, was given an honorable discharge. Again when the country’s call came in ’61, Mr. St. Clair enlisted. He has received during his time of service, three honorable discharges, one after a year’s service in the Mexican fray and two in the Civil War. In the latter struggle he first served three years and was honorably discharged and then when the callcame during the last year, he again enlisted and served a year and three months. Mr. St. Clair is the father of six children, four by his first marriage and two by the last, four of whom are still living.He receives a pension of $30 a month for disability incurred during the Civil War.THE EAGLE
